Prove that:`cos 570^0sin510^0+sin(-330^0)cos(-390^0)=0`

Text Solution

AI Generated Solution

To prove that \( \cos 570^\circ \sin 510^\circ + \sin(-330^\circ) \cos(-390^\circ) = 0 \), we will simplify each term step by step. ### Step 1: Simplify \( \cos 570^\circ \) To simplify \( \cos 570^\circ \), we can reduce it within the range of \( 0^\circ \) to \( 360^\circ \): \[ 570^\circ - 360^\circ = 210^\circ ...
